This is one of the source files used to put together Part 11 of our Scratch Hacks series on YouTube. Scratch Hack #11 | Fixing laggy movement https://youtu.be/4ZCTQs1MbyE It's natural for new Scratchers to grab for a hat block to detect keypresses in their game projects, but this can lead to frustrating keyboard lag. In this short Scratch Hacks tutorial, Mr. T shows demonstrates a more efficient way to move.

Created by Atomec Studios and narrated by veteran tech educator Andrew Tomec (@MrTomec), SCRATCH HACKS is a new series of quick and simple Scratch coding tutorials aimed at beginner- to intermediate-level coders. Scratch Hacks aim to take the fear factor out of coding with byte-sized video tutorials that offer tips and advice on the most common questions and problems that arise when youngsters first take up coding in Scratch.
